Bemästra MPX till TXT-konvertering i .NET med GroupDocs.Conversion

Introduktion

Har du någonsin haft problem med att konvertera komplexa MPX-filer till ett enkelt, läsbart format som TXT? I så fall är du inte ensam. GroupDocs.Conversion för .NET är din lösning för sömlösa filkonverteringsuppgifter och erbjuder ett robust sätt att hantera olika dokumentformat effektivt. Den här handledningen guidar dig genom att använda detta kraftfulla bibliotek för att konvertera MPX-filer till TXT i C#. I slutet av den här artikeln kommer du att förstå hur du effektivt utnyttjar GroupDocs.Conversions funktioner.

Vad du kommer att lära dig:

  • Så här konfigurerar och initierar du GroupDocs.Conversion för .NET
  • Steg-för-steg-anvisning för att konvertera MPX-filer till TXT
  • Viktiga konfigurationsalternativ och felsökningstips
  • Verkliga tillämpningar av denna konverteringsprocess

Nu ska vi börja med de förutsättningar du behöver innan du går vidare till implementeringen.

Förkunskapskrav

För att följa den här handledningen, se till att du har:

Obligatoriska bibliotek och beroenden:

  • GroupDocs.Conversion för .NETVersion 25.3.0 eller senare.

Miljöinställningar:

  • En utvecklingsmiljö konfigurerad med .NET Framework eller .NET Core/.NET 5+.

Kunskapsförkunskapskrav:

  • Grundläggande förståelse för C#-programmering.
  • Kunskap om filhantering i .NET.

Konfigurera GroupDocs.Conversion för .NET

Först måste du installera de nödvändiga paketen för att komma igång med GroupDocs.Conversion.

NuGet-pakethanterarkonsol: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

Steg för att förvärva licens

GroupDocs erbjuder en gratis provperiod som du kan använda för att testa funktionerna i deras konverteringsverktyg. För längre tids användning kan du överväga att skaffa en tillfällig licens eller köpa en fullständig licens.

  1. Gratis provperiodÅtkomst till grundläggande funktioner för teständamål.
  2. Tillfällig licensBegäran från här.
  3. KöpaFör att låsa upp alla funktioner, köp programvaran från GroupDocs officiella webbplats.

Grundläggande initialisering och installation

För att initiera GroupDocs.Conversion i ditt C#-projekt:

using System.IO;
using GroupDocs.Conversion;

// Ange sökvägen för din dokumentkatalog
string mpxF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.mpx");

// Skapa en konverteringsinstans med MPX-filen
GroupDocs.Conversion.Converter converter = new GroupDocs.Conversion.Converter(mpxFilePath);

Ovanstående kod initierar konverteringsprocessen genom att ladda MPX-filen du vill konvertera.

Implementeringsguide

Vi ska utforska två huvudfunktioner: att ladda en MPX-fil och konvertera den till TXT-format. Varje avsnitt innehåller en steg-för-steg-guide med förklaringar.

Ladda MPX-fil

ÖversiktDen här funktionen visar hur man laddar en MPX-fil med GroupDocs.Conversion för .NET.

Steg 1: Ställa in filsökvägen

// Ange sökvägen för din dokumentkatalog
string mpxF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.mpx");

Här anger du var din MPX-fil finns på ditt system.

Steg 2: Skapa en konverterarinstans

// Skapa en konverteringsinstans med MPX-filen
GroupDocs.Conversion.Converter converter = new GroupDocs.Conversion.Converter(mpxFilePath);

Det här steget initierar konverteringsprocessen genom att läsa in din angivna MPX-fil.

Konvertera MPX till TXT

ÖversiktDen här funktionen beskriver hur man konverterar en MPX-fil till TXT-format med hjälp av specifika konverteringsalternativ.

Steg 1: Definiera utdatakatalog och filsökväg

// Definiera utdatakatalogen och sökvägen till utdatafilen
string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"mpx-converted-to.txt");

Ange var du vill att din konverterade TXT-fil ska sparas.

Steg 2: Ställ in konverteringsalternativ för TXT-format

// Ange konverteringsalternativ för TXT-format
WordProcessingConvertOptions options = new WordProcessingConvertOptions 
{ 
    Format = GroupDocs.Conversion.FileTypes.WordProcessingFileType.Txt 
};

Dessa alternativ anger att utdata ska vara i TXT-format.

Steg 3: Utför konverteringen och spara utdatafilen

// Konvertera filen och spara utdata
converter.Convert(outputFile, options);

Den här metoden utför konverteringen med de angivna alternativen och sparar utdata till din angivna sökväg.

FelsökningstipsSe till att alla sökvägar är korrekta och att kataloger finns innan du kör koden. Om problem uppstår, kontrollera versionskompatibilitet eller saknade beroenden.

Praktiska tillämpningar

  1. DatamigreringKonvertera äldre MPX-filer till TXT-format för enklare datamigreringsprojekt.
  2. RapporteringsverktygIntegrera med rapporteringsverktyg som kräver enkel textinmatning för att automatisera rapportgenerering.
  3. TextanalysAnvänd konverterade TXT-filer i program för naturlig språkbehandling för att analysera innehåll utan komplex formatering.

Prestandaöverväganden

  • Optimera filstorlekenKonvertera mindre batcher av MPX-filer åt gången för att hantera resursanvändningen effektivt.
  • MinneshanteringKassera oanvända föremål omedelbart med hjälp av using uttalanden eller manuella kasseringsmetoder för att förhindra minnesläckor.
  • BatchbearbetningImplementera multitrådning för att hantera stora volymer filer samtidigt.

Slutsats

Du har nu bemästrat grunderna i att konvertera MPX-filer till TXT med GroupDocs.Conversion för .NET. Den här guiden gav dig en steg-för-steg implementeringsmetod, praktiska tillämpningar och prestandaöverväganden för att säkerställa smidig integration i dina projekt.

Nästa stegExperimentera genom att integrera den här funktionen i större arbetsflöden eller utforska andra filformat som stöds av GroupDocs.Conversion.

FAQ-sektion

  1. Kan jag konvertera MPX-filer utan internetanslutning?

    • Ja, när biblioteket väl är installerat fungerar det offline eftersom det är ett lokalt verktyg.
  2. Vilka är systemkraven för GroupDocs.Conversion?

    • Kompatibel med .NET Framework och .NET Core/.NET 5+ miljöer.
  3. Hur hanterar jag stora MPX-filer effektivt?

    • Använd batching eller multithreading för att hantera resursanvändningen effektivt.
  4. Är det möjligt att anpassa konverteringsinställningarna ytterligare?

    • Ja, utforska WordProcessingConvertOptions för ytterligare konfigurationer som sidintervall och kodning.
  5. Var kan jag hitta stöd om jag stöter på problem?

Resurser

Genom att implementera dessa steg förbättrar du dina .NET-applikationer med effektiva filkonverteringsfunktioner med GroupDocs.Conversion. Testa det idag för att effektivisera dina dokumenthanteringsprocesser!